Nitro-P-Phenylenediamine: Risks, Realities, and Rethinking Choices

Understanding What’s in Your Hair Dye

Nitro-P-Phenylenediamine has crept into shelves and salons without much of a fuss. For a lot of people, especially those seeking vibrant hair color, the name doesn’t ring any alarm bells. But as someone who’s spent years chasing different hues, I’ve learned that it pays off to look deeper into what’s really going on inside that bottle.

This compound has a long history in the dye world. Its main draw comes from how efficiently it helps create lasting, striking colors. That’s a win for stylists and clients who don’t want to touch up roots every other week. It gets into the hair shaft, binds quickly, and stands up to repeated washes. You can spot its involvement in many permanent and semi-permanent hair coloring kits.

What’s the Concern?

Ease and effectiveness only tell part of the story. Many research articles point out that regular exposure to certain aromatic amines can bring health issues. Studies published by the International Agency for Research on Cancer (IARC) raised red flags over links between hair dye chemicals and potential cancer risk. While no one’s laying out a direct path from dye bottle to diagnosis, it can’t be ignored that chronic exposure increases the stakes, especially for people who work with hair color daily.

Dermatologists also hear reports of allergic reactions all the time—redness, itching, swelling. I remember the sting and rash after a rushed dye job at home, which sent me digging into ingredient lists and patch testing every product from then on. Reactions aren't limited to amateurs either; even experienced stylists have reported sensitivity after years in the business.

Sorting Through Solutions

For many companies, listening to these health concerns signals a shift. People are starting to want cleaner, more transparent ingredient lists. Major hair dye brands now offer ammonia-free and “natural” alternatives, but the fine print often still mentions Nitro-P-Phenylenediamine or similar compounds. This keeps the conversation going about what “safer” really looks like. Vegetable-based hair dyes or henna products show up more on shelves, though they usually don’t replicate the punchy, lasting shades most folks expect from synthetic dyes.

Regulators in Europe have pushed for stricter labeling and limits on certain ingredients after risk assessments. In some markets, you can find products with caps on content, warnings, and application guidelines. In the US, the FDA suggests patch testing, but doesn't ban these chemicals outright. Consumers end up shouldering a lot of responsibility just to keep up, which gets complicated for anyone without a science background—or, frankly, much time.
